vapornut e-liquid review (alpha tasting, pre-release)

E-liquid purveyor-to-be VaporNut.com (progunxzx, on IRC & ECF) sent me some of his lovely e-liquid recipes he's been working on. These liquids are in the Alpha stage, he's just trying to nail down the recipe he likes. They were sent to me out of pity as I'd never had, at the time, tried any descent e-liquid flavors and couldn't afford any.

He sent me 3ml, I believe, bottles of his Watermelon, Carmel Apple, and Chocolate Banana. The bottles arrived intact, and well labelled. These are a 60/40 PG/VG blend, in 25mg/ml nicotine strength. I will be tasting these, obviously, with my only e-cigarette. I vape on a stock 510. I spent a couple hours vaping each by dripping the liquid in the atomizer with a blank whiste-tip with no filler. Each time I cleaned my atomizer, and puffed pure VG through it to flush it of the previous flavors.

vapornut's Watermelon
Overall 4.5/5
(Taste:5 Vapor:4 Smoothness: 4)
The liquid was, on arrival, a vibrant pink color. It looked like a Jolly Rancher candy-stick I remember from back in Middle School, and tasted exactly the same! The color has since faded, despite being locked away in a light-safe box for all of it's life with me, but the taste has not. I truly love this flavor. It's a little too up front for all day vaping, but I plan to keep a bottle of this with me as much as possible once they're available for sale! I've heard many reviewers speak of Throat-Hit and I've seen some confusion on what that means. I will speak of only Smoothness. I <3 Smoothness. The watermelon was very smooth, with really nice vapor production. Closer to the all-VG liquids I use most of the time than I expected from my experiences with PG/VG blends. I almost wanted to give this one a 5 by 5, but being a blend it's still not as smooth as "my idea" of perfection.

vapornut's Carmel Apple
Overall 4/5
(Taste:4 Vapor:4 Smoothness:4)
Next up, the Carmel Apple. I really liked this flavor, but the carmel was fairly subtle compared to the strength of the greenish apple notes. Both flavors were there, but that green apple was a nice and sturdy candy-type green apple and stood out strong. Again, reminiscent of Jolly Rancher's green apple. Equally as smooth and vaporful as the Watermelon. This was my fiancée's favorite, but she also seconded the subtle nature of the Carmel.

vapornut's Chocolate Banana
Overall 3/5
(Taste:3 Vapor:4 Smoothness:3)
This one I did not enjoy as much. I'm not a big fan of Banana to start with, in all honesty. So if you like the candy-banana runts-like flavor, you might really enjoy this. To both me and my Fiancée it came off as more of a slightly over-ripe banana. The chocolate was more of an after-taste to me, under the banana. Being prejudiced against banana, we give it a 3 for taste as it's a dead on banana, just not quite the one I'd think most people would expect. As for smoothness, this had more of a throat irritation for both of us, and really we had a hard time vaping it for very long as a result. But, as I said, we're both quite partial to the ultra-smooth all-VG most of the time. From getting to know many other vapers from ECF and IRC, most would be fine with this liquids level of Throat-Hit.

The main change of late is that I quit smoking 2 months ago. I purchased a Joye 510 e-cigarette kit from CigNot. These things are great. They let you select which color LED you'd like, I went with green. I haven't had one drag on an analog cigarette since I made the switch. It's been the most amazing smoking cessation experience I could have dreamed of. My lungs feel great. My house smells great.

I'm different than most Vaper's that I've run into since starting this journey. I prefer a smooth vaping experience. Everyone else seems to be chasing that throat hit. That burn in the back of your throat that smoking "provided." I, on the other hand, am glad to see that go. So I smoke only ALL VG based juices in my personal vaporizer. Recently I spent a few days puffing on All PG juice... and... awful. Hated it. So, if you're an e-cig user and are looking for something smoother, try out a great all VG juice sometime!
